Debt Payoff Strategies That Work

There’s no one-size-fits-all answer, but satisfactory debt payoff techniques are people who match your economic scenario and lifestyle. Two standout strategies have helped hundreds across the U.S. regain monetary manage:

The Debt Snowball Method

This approach focuses on paying off the smallest debts first. As every one is paid off, the freed-up cash is rolled into the subsequent smallest debt—like a snowball gaining size. It’s psychologically profitable and builds momentum.

Steps:

  • List your money owed from smallest to biggest.
  • Make minimal payments on all debts.
  • Apply more money to the smallest debt first.
  • Once paid off, roll the payment into the following smallest debt.
  • Repeat till debt-loose.

The Debt Avalanche Method

This approach makes a speciality of the maximum high-priced debts first (maximum interest rate). It might also take longer to experience the mental wins; however will store more inthe  hobby.

How U.S. Debt Advice Can Make a Difference

When tackling private debt, it facilitates to comply with trusted U.S. Debt recommendation from licensed credit counselors and economic professionals. The U.S. Gives quite a number nonprofit credit score counseling groups and authorities sources to assist consumers in debt.

  • Accredited Credit Counseling: Organizations just like the National Foundation for Credit Counseling (NFCC) and Financial Counseling Association of America (FCAA) offer free or low-fee offerings to help people create debt control plans, apprehend credit rankings, and keep away from financial ruin.
  • Federal and State Resources: Government resources like MyMoney.Gov, Consumer Financial Protection Bureau (CFPB), and FTC resources offer unfastened educational substances, budgeting gear, and fraud indicators.
  • Know Your Rights: Debt collectors ought to observe federal guidelines. Learn your rights beneath the Fair Debt Collection Practices Act (FDCPA) so you’re not taken gain of.

Habits to Build for Long-Term Debt Freedom

Staying out of debt is simply as crucial as getting out of it. Here are some conduct to adopt:

  • Track Every Dollar: Use budgeting apps to reveal spending.
  • Build an Emergency Fund: Aim for three–6 months of residing expenses to avoid new debt whilst surprising prices arise.
  • Use Credit Wisely: Keep credit score usage beneath 30% and pay off balances in full each month whilst viable.
  • Check Your Credit Score Regularly: Monitoring your credit enables you to live informed and catch any mistakes early.
